    City Focus in France: Clermont-Ferrand’s Rich Cultural Heritage

    Clermont-Ferrand is a city that embodies the spirit of French culture, blending history with modern living. Its Gothic architecture is best exemplified by the stunning Notre-Dame-de-l’Assomption Cathedral, constructed from the region’s distinct black lava stone. This unique building is not just an architectural feat; it serves as a canvas that narrates the city’s storied past. Visitors can enjoy a leisurely stroll through the medieval streets, where they might encounter a mix of art galleries, local markets, and quaint cafés that showcase the city’s vibrant life. Key cultural institutions such as the Musée Bargoin and the Cultural Centre Jean-Pierre Fabre further enhance the city’s artistic atmosphere, hosting exhibitions and events that celebrate both local and international artistry.

    The rich historical tapestry of Clermont-Ferrand is further woven with the tale of its famous inhabitants. Among them is the renowned philosopher and writer Blaise Pascal, whose contributions to science and literature continue to resonate globally. Throughout the year, the city hosts numerous festivals that reflect its cultural diversity, including the Clermont-Ferrand International Short Film Festival which attracts filmmakers from around the globe. The city’s gastronomy also plays a significant role in its cultural heritage, with local delicacies such as truffade and Saint-Nectaire cheese tantalizing the taste buds of both residents and tourists alike. As Clermont-Ferrand evolves, it remains a vital hub of cultural exchange that honors its rich history while embracing the future.

    Exploring the Natural Wonders Surrounding Clermont-Ferrand

    Nestled in the heart of Auvergne, Clermont-Ferrand is not just a hub of culture and history but also a gateway to stunning natural landscapes. Visitors can marvel at the Chaîne des Puys, a UNESCO World Heritage Site that boasts a chain of dormant volcanoes. This area is perfect for hiking and offers trails with breathtaking views of the surrounding countryside. Key highlights include:

    • Puy de Dôme: Famous for its panoramic vistas and accessible summit via a scenic railway.
    • Puy de Sancy: The highest peak in the Massif Central, offering challenging treks and skiing in winter.
    • Lac de Guéry: One of the region’s pristine lakes, ideal for picnicking and water sports.

    Beyond the volcanic landscapes, the region is also rich in biodiversity. The Parc Naturel Régional des Volcans d’Auvergne features diverse flora and fauna, attracting nature enthusiasts and researchers alike. Visitors can explore various ecosystems while observing wildlife in their natural habitats. For those keen on sustainability, the park promotes eco-friendly activities.     Navigating Clermont-Ferrand: Tips for Travelers and Locals alike

    Clermont-Ferrand is a city that beautifully blends history with modernity, where ancient architecture meets vibrant street life. To truly appreciate its unique charm, explore the winding streets of the historic center, dominated by the awe-inspiring Notre-Dame du Port, a UNESCO World Heritage site. Don’t forget to take a leisurely stroll through the charming Place de Jaude, where you can enjoy local cafes and boutiques amidst the bustling atmosphere. For those wanting to experience the local flair, be sure to visit the markets on Saturday mornings; it’s a fantastic way to immerse yourself in the regional culture.

    Transportation in Clermont-Ferrand is quite convenient, with reliable public transit options. The T2 tram line connects key areas, making it easy to explore beyond the city center. For cycling enthusiasts, the city also promotes eco-friendly transportation with dedicated bike lanes. Consider these essential tips for an enjoyable experience:
